    Yes, further testing has proved that Tomb of Urami is really bad here. Chopped!

    @ Aleksandr - In my opinion, in the sideboard Dystopia > Perish in most cases. If you play Dystopia they can't slow-roll their creatures against you because it hangs around, and if you have Jitte active it can hang around for a long time! Also, Dystopia has more utility because it hits white creatures as well. My testing of both has me liking Dystopia for these reason.

    No problem:

    Some obvious notifications regarding the matchup's:

    Agro: our own damage can severly hurt us, but jitte and smother should keep you on top, use some creativity with EPlague and you should be fine.

    Midrange (rock, loam): Deed and EE are a real pest, board in P.Needle for this. Meekstone keeps down annything to big, and smother the rest. Use jitte to keep your life total above 20. keep an eye out for devatating dreams, these decks really hurt us.

    Controll: Did suicide ever have problems with this archtype? after boarding bring in the needle's and cabal therapy. Watch out for CB/SDT

    Combo: thoughtseize, hymn, specter... yeah you should be good, bring in therapy's for G2

    Agro/controll (thresh/maethooks): keep an eye out for EE, other then that you should be fine if you can play around the counters, and use meekstone to keep their creature's down. (watch out for meathooks alpha strike). Again, watch out for CB/SDT....

    Burn/Sligh: your only hope is to get jitte active in time and hymn away some stuff... Lavamancer eats your deck

    Ichorid: Just hope you dodge them in the pairings...

    I don't know if the Ichorid matchup being as bad as you say. Although I do think it's still reasonably bad. In the first game if you can catch them on the right hand and can use your pinpoint discard to make them ditch their discard enablers you can sometimes sneak away with a win, though not often. Postboard you can take out some of the discard and bring in Leyline, Engineered Plague and Powder Keg (in my board) you can actually make a real go of it. That's more than 8 enchantments/artifacts that hurt versus usually not that many enchantment destruction/bounce cards.

    It's definitely not the worst matchup, I think that honor goes to Burn. Although with your deck having 4 Jitte you might have a chance to get it up and running most of the time. Would you mulligan to it?

    And one more question - is returning Ichorid in your upkeep an activated ability? If so maybe Pithing Needle could come in too?

    Finally, what do you think of the Elf Combo matchup? I think it's in their favour preboard (although if you use Wasteland and make them discard mana elves you have a chance) but postboard I think it swings back to us, with Engineered Plague and in my board Dystopia and Powder Keg coming in. You could also Pithing Needle Heritage Druid, Nettle Sentinal or Wirewood Symbiote for good effect.

    Well EVA Green is a tempo deck and just try's to power out fast cheap disruption, and hope's the undercosted fat finishes the game before the opponent recovvers.

    You could play it mono black by kicking goyf, seal and bayou and just replace them with Ashenmoor Gouger/Phyrexian Negator/Wasp Lancer, Jitte and basic swamps.

    I used to play it like that (before I got my goyf's and bayou's) and usually won against eva green because they have a lot more dead cards like wasteland and snuff out (we can kill bayou's and goyf's) and the main deck jitte give's you and edge G1

    G2 gets a bit worse but since u usually win G1 (we can do T1 ritual+gouger, they can't) you only need to win 1 more game and you still have less dead cards then they do.




    This version of suicide black that we are discussing:
    Dark Meekstone

    4x Meekstone
    4x Umezawa’s Jitte

    4x Dark Confidant
    4x Hypnotic Specter
    4x Nantuko Shade
    4x Bitterblossom (yeah this counts as creature)

    4x Dark Ritual
    4x Smother

    16x Swamp
    4x Wasteland

    4x Hymn to Tourach
    4x Thoughtseize


    works in a totaly different way, and is more controll oriented.

    Some thoughts regarding this deck in general:

    Is it worth trying to make the deck able to cast more then 1 Tombstalker each game? With 4 Tombstalker alongside 4 Confidant and the 8 fetchlands you'll want it just seems this deck becomes too suicidal since most lists want to run 4 Thoughtseize aswell...

    How good is Hypnotic Specter really? In the early game it depends on Dark Ritual and when you have mana enough to cast it it's disruption won't effect your opponents that much since they will most likely have a small hand size and be able to cast the most important cards in it anyway before Specter swings. When your opponent is in topdeck mode all it really does is make your opponents instants become sorcery speed.

    Most decks I see is only running 4 creature removal spells. I would argue running atleast 6 would make the deck improve overall. Perhaps the deck would be able to cut back on the Thoughtseize count then aswell.

    If the answer to my first question in this post is yes (that we should devote the deck to be able to cast Tombstalker multiple times) then I see no reason why we shouldn't include Sensei's Divining Top in the list. The synergy with fetches and Confidant is good enough to include atleast 2-3 of it, maybe even 4. However Top is useless if you already have one out so I can see 4 being to many for a deck that doesn't actually rely on it like CounterTop.

    Last but not least I really would like to hear more opinions on Stinkweed Imp in the deck. Serving as a sort of creature removal, fuel for Tombstalker and being able to carry Jitte it just seems like it deserves some slots.
